Raising Awareness: The Science of Gardening

For secondary students, raised bed gardens bring science to life. They offer endless opportunities to explore biology, ecology, and environmental science in a hands-on way that goes far beyond what’s possible in a traditional classroom. Students can observe plant growth, study soil composition, and examine how variables such as sunlight, water, and nutrients impact development.

In biology classes, students might study the entire life cycle of plants, from seed to harvest. Through experiments, they can learn about photosynthesis, cellular respiration, and the role of chlorophyll in plant health. These lessons allow them to witness complex biological processes firsthand, deepening their understanding of plant biology and sparking curiosity about the natural world.

Chemistry teachers can also make use of the garden to teach students about soil chemistry and nutrient cycles. For example, students can test the pH levels of soil and analyze how it affects plant health. They can compare how different fertilizers or compost treatments influence growth, understanding how chemical properties directly impact plants. This real-world application of chemistry is invaluable, giving students insight into agricultural science and helping them see the relevance of their studies.

Raised bed gardens are especially useful because they provide a controlled environment. Teachers can set up different beds with varying soil types, water levels, or fertilizer treatments, allowing students to observe how different conditions affect plants. These controlled experiments foster critical thinking, as students analyze their observations, draw conclusions, and consider ways to improve plant health.

The Role of Gardens in Environmental Science Education

As sustainability becomes an essential focus in education, raised bed gardens offer an ideal platform for teaching environmental science. Secondary students are old enough to grapple with larger concepts, such as climate change, biodiversity, and resource conservation. In the garden, they can explore these topics in a tangible way, learning how their actions impact the environment and developing a sense of environmental stewardship.

Teachers can introduce concepts like composting, water conservation, and organic gardening in ways that are relevant and impactful. By composting food waste and garden scraps, students learn about decomposition and how organic matter can be transformed into nutrient-rich soil. They can experiment with mulching, drip irrigation, and other water-saving techniques, seeing firsthand how these methods reduce water use and promote sustainable gardening.

Modular garden beds also serve as a model ecosystem where students can observe the delicate balance of plants, insects, and soil organisms. Teachers can emphasize the importance of pollinators by creating pollinator-friendly zones within the garden, where students plant native flowers to attract bees, butterflies, and other beneficial insects. Lessons about biodiversity, species interactions, and the importance of preserving ecosystems come to life in these garden beds.

In urban and suburban schools where green spaces may be limited, raised bed gardens offer students a chance to connect with nature in a way they may not otherwise experience. These gardens provide a sense of tranquility, fostering an appreciation for natural beauty and a desire to protect the planet. Environmental science teachers report that students who work in gardens often develop a greater awareness of environmental issues and a commitment to making eco-conscious choices.

Exploring Sustainable Agriculture and Food Systems

As students grow older, they begin to understand the broader impact of food systems and the importance of sustainable agriculture. Secondary school gardens give them a firsthand look at food production, from seed planting to harvesting, and highlight the complexities of growing food sustainably. Raised metal garden beds are particularly useful for demonstrating these concepts, as they allow students to experiment with crop rotation, companion planting, and organic pest control.

By working in the garden, students gain a deeper understanding of where their food comes from and the environmental costs of large-scale agriculture. They learn about the importance of soil health, the dangers of pesticide use, and the benefits of organic methods. Teachers can use the garden to discuss topics like food security, the carbon footprint of food, and the benefits of local food systems.

Some schools have taken the concept of sustainability even further by creating farm-to-table programs, where garden produce is used in school cafeterias or sold at local farmers’ markets. These initiatives teach students about the economic aspects of agriculture and the benefits of supporting local food networks. Many schools even have student-led garden clubs or entrepreneurial programs where students learn how to grow, market, and sell their produce.

These programs not only teach practical skills but also instill a sense of responsibility. Students gain an understanding of how their food choices impact the planet and their health, developing a more mindful approach to eating. Raised bed gardens become an entry point for discussions about nutrition, food access, and the importance of healthy, fresh foods in combating diet-related diseases.

Building Practical Skills in Business and Marketing

School gardens are also valuable spaces for teaching business and marketing skills. In secondary schools, raised bed gardens can support entrepreneurial initiatives, as students are challenged to treat the garden like a small business. Teachers might assign students the task of creating a business plan for their garden, deciding which crops to grow based on market demand, calculating costs, and projecting profits.

Many schools host garden markets, where students sell their produce to their communities. These markets give students real-world experience in managing finances, setting prices, and marketing their products. Some schools even package and label their garden-grown produce, teaching students about branding, packaging design, and customer service.

Through these initiatives, students learn the value of hard work and see the tangible results of their efforts. These skills translate to any career path, as students gain experience in problem-solving, communication, and project management. For those interested in careers in agriculture, environmental science, or business, the garden provides an invaluable foundation.

Promoting Physical and Mental Well-being

Gardening is beneficial for more than just academic learning; it’s also great for students’ physical and mental health. Tending to plants, working with soil, and spending time outdoors provide a welcome break from classroom routines and offer students a chance to engage in physical activity. Raised bed gardens are easy for students to work with, encouraging them to get involved without the need for heavy lifting or bending down to ground level.

Teachers report that students who spend time in the garden are often calmer, more focused, and better able to manage stress. Gardening provides a sense of accomplishment, boosting self-esteem and resilience as students see their hard work come to fruition. For students who may struggle with traditional learning environments, the garden offers a space to thrive, giving them a sense of purpose and belonging.

Many schools incorporate mindfulness practices into their garden programs, encouraging students to observe nature, breathe deeply, and appreciate the beauty around them. These activities help students develop coping strategies and support their overall well-being.

Creating Community Connections and Partnerships

School gardens are more than just classrooms—they are community hubs. Many secondary schools have forged partnerships with local organizations, community groups, and businesses to support their garden programs. These partnerships bring resources and expertise into the school, allowing students to learn from master gardeners, environmental scientists, and other professionals.

Community garden days invite families, local businesses, and community members to participate in garden workdays, helping to plant, harvest, and maintain the garden. These events foster a sense of community pride and encourage intergenerational learning, as students work alongside parents and local volunteers. For students, these connections emphasize the importance of collaboration and community involvement, instilling a sense of responsibility to the world around them.

Some schools even partner with local food banks to donate surplus produce, teaching students about social responsibility and the importance of giving back. Through these partnerships, the garden becomes more than just a place to learn—it becomes a way for students to make a positive impact in their community.
